
After launching in South Korea, China, and Taiwan again in April 2024, Persona 5: The Phantom X lastly has a worldwide launch date. The Persona 5 spin-off hits PC and cellular gadgets on June 26, 2025, and brings with it much more of the sequence’ trendy turn-based fight and a wholly new solid of Phantom Thieves.
Developed as a collaboration between Atlus’ P-Studio and Chinese language developer Black Wing Video games, Persona 5: The Phantom X is a mobile-focused title that sends gamers again to the world of Persona 5, albeit as a brand new character and below barely completely different circumstances. In it, gamers management Marvel, a second-year highschool pupil at Kokatsu Academy whose worldview is shifted upon assembly a mysterious owl-like creature named Lufel. After some good old style exposition, the duo finally set off on quest to recruit a brand new solid of Phantom Thieves, their final objective being to revive the idea of want again to humanity and put a cease to the mysterious pressure hellbent on taking it away.
What ensues is a continuously-expanding, live-service journey full of a lot of the identical turn-based fight, social simulation, and time administration components present in mainline Persona titles. Gamers will get the prospect to discover new dungeons and areas of Mementos, tackle part-time jobs and be part of after-school golf equipment, strengthen their Personas, increase Marvel’s social stats, and kind relationships all whereas experiencing an authentic story. Gamers can even count on fan-favorite Persona characters–like Joker, Ann, Ryuji, and the remainder of the unique Phantom Thieves–to make appearances within the recreation through particular contracts. Lastly, the Phantom X additionally introduces new components to the sequence, together with the PvE-focused Velvet Trials, mini-games, and the power to create and be part of Guilds.
Since its launch in choose areas final yr, the title has earned a whole lot of reward for its story and new solid of characters, with gamers stating that each are shockingly on par with these discovered within the Persona 5. This might actually have one thing to do with Persona veterans–like sequence producer Kazuhisa Wada, composer Ryota Kozuka, and artist Shigenori Soejima–being concerned within the recreation’s improvement.
Nevertheless, it is necessary to notice that the upcoming title has gacha components, just like video games like Genshin Influence or Wuthering Waves. Although you do not have to spend cash in an effort to play by means of The Phantom X, gamers are sometimes inspired to, which may undoubtedly be a barrier in terms of absolutely having fun with the sport.
